Question 244310: Given: line segment RT is perpendicular to plane P; line segment RK is congruent to line segment RZ
Prove: triangle KTZ is isosceles Please help me!!

After Given;
Seg RT is cong to seg RT (Identity)
Angles RTK and RTZ are right angles (Perpendicular lines meet to form right angles)
Triangle RTK is congruent to triangle RTZ (Hyp Leg)
Segment KT is cong to seg ZT (CPCTC)
Triangle KTZ is isosceles (Def Isosc)
